What Makes Non GamStop Casinos Different?
The core difference is simple: they are not part of the UK’s national self-exclusion programme. That means if you’re currently on GamStop, you can still register and play. But don’t mistake that for a free-for-all. Reputable non GamStop casinos hold licences from international regulators – Curacao, Malta, Gibraltar, Kahnawake – and they maintain their own responsible gambling tools. Deposit limits, reality checks, cooling-off periods, and even self-exclusion are all available, but they’re managed internally by each casino rather than through a centralised system. That gives you more control, but also more responsibility.

How to Stay Safe When Playing Outside the UK System
You don’t get the same consumer protection as you do with a UK-licensed site. That means you need to be smarter. Follow these steps before you commit:
- Check the licence. Only play at casinos with a valid licence from a recognised regulator. Look for the licence number and verify it on the regulator’s site.
- Read the bonus terms. Wagering requirements of 35x or lower are reasonable. Anything above 50x is a trap. Also check maximum bet limits and withdrawal caps.
- Set your own limits. Use the casino’s deposit limits, session reminders, and self-exclusion options. Don’t rely on a central system to save you.
- Use a strong password and 2FA. Your account is your money. Protect it.
- Test customer support. Send a question before depositing. If they take more than 24 hours to reply, move on.
